Very locally in Andes from Colombia (central and eastern cordilleras) south to north-western Argentina; also lowlands in western Paraguay, and scattered records from lowlands of south-eastern Peru and north-eastern and eastern Bolivia.

Subspecies
Possibly forms a superspecies with Dinelli's Doradito (Pseudocolopteryx dinelliana). Individuals from southern part of range appear to be larger than those in north. Further study is needed.
